Title: Yonghwan Choi: Innovator in Battery Technology and Electronics
Introduction
Yonghwan Choi is a prominent inventor based in Suwon-si, South Korea. He has made significant contributions to the fields of battery technology and electronic devices. With a total of 9 patents to his name, Choi's work reflects his commitment to innovation and advancement in technology.
Latest Patents
One of Choi's latest patents is a "Jig for Battery Charging and Discharging Test." This invention includes a first frame and a second frame that are arranged in parallel and spaced apart. It features two mounting rails that connect the frames and have slit grooves facing each other. The design allows for the battery pack to be mounted through a rail-type structure, enabling the jig to fix a battery at various angles for flexible testing environments. Another notable patent is for an "Electronic Device Including Structure for Stacking Substrates." This device comprises a first substrate with an electrical element and a conductive structure, along with a second substrate that connects to the first. A connector is placed between the two substrates to facilitate electrical connections.
Career Highlights
Choi has worked with notable companies such as Samsung Electronics and Wonik Pne Co., Ltd. His experience in these organizations has contributed to his expertise in developing innovative technologies.
